El Yunque hosts an incredible array of biodiversity. It’s a lifeline for many species that are found nowhere else on earth. The forest is home to approximately 240 species of trees, 150 types of ferns, and offers sanctuary to species like the Puerto Rican parrot, one of the ten most endangered birds in the world. Disrupting this region’s environment threatens not only these species but also the cultural and environmental heritage of Puerto Rico.

Developing this pristine area would lead to loss of vital forest cover, cause soil erosion, disrupt water cycles, and degrade water quality of streams and rivers fed by the forest. The rainforest plays a critical role in maintaining the island's climate and ensuring the health and well-being of our communities, animals, and plants alike.
